Output d3903c08bc3f52b562e205864b6f124297896bc37bf74dcf0cb47bbf05b6425a:26

value
342000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b180c3d577df42b48a84abe5923b43629d850d2f OP_EQUAL
address
3HsZnFAqGc8CJ83Ek5ngz3FRVLBNc9nMJv
transaction
d3903c08bc3f52b562e205864b6f124297896bc37bf74dcf0cb47bbf05b6425a